Ingredients

Instructions

  1. Step 1: In a medium bowl, combine 1 cup unsweetened shredded coconut, 4 oz softened cream cheese, and 2 tbsp melted butter. Mix with a spatula until smooth and well combined.
  2. Step 2: Add 1 tsp ground cinnamon, 1 tbsp powdered erythritol, and 1/2 tsp vanilla extract to the coconut mixture. Stir until evenly incorporated.
  3. Step 3: Using a tablespoon, scoop the mixture and roll into 12 small bite-sized balls.
  4. Step 4: Place the coconut fat bomb bites on a parchment-lined plate and refrigerate for at least 1 hour until firm and set.
